Translation

A food cooked in an oven, with fruit or meat inside a cover made of flour and butter.

Word origin

The origin is not agreed, and two accounts are usually given.

Origin
Middle English
Root
pie

Other proposed origins

  • Most often linked to pie, an old name for the magpie, a bird that collects a mixture of odd things. (pie (magpie))
  • Other accounts treat the Middle English word as being of unknown origin. (pie)
